UFRC: A Unified Framework for Reliable COVID-19 Detection on Crowdsourced Cough Audio

no code implementations16 Apr 2022 Jiangeng Chang, Yucheng Ruan, Cui Shaoze, John Soong Tshon Yit, Mengling Feng

We suggested a unified system with core components of data augmentation, ImageNet-pretrained ResNet-50, cost-sensitive loss, deep ensemble learning, and uncertainty estimation to quickly and consistently detect COVID-19 using acoustic evidence.

DiCOVA-Net: Diagnosing COVID-19 using Acoustics based on Deep Residual Network for the DiCOVA Challenge 2021

no code implementations11 Jul 2021 Jiangeng Chang, Shaoze Cui, Mengling Feng

In this paper, we propose a deep residual network-based method, namely the DiCOVA-Net, to identify COVID-19 infected patients based on the acoustic recording of their coughs.

An Auto-ML Framework Based on GBDT for Lifelong Learning

no code implementations29 Aug 2019 Jinlong Chai, Jiangeng Chang, Yakun Zhao, Honggang Liu

Automatic Machine Learning (Auto-ML) has attracted more and more attention in recent years, our work is to solve the problem of data drift, which means that the distribution of data will gradually change with the acquisition process, resulting in a worse performance of the auto-ML model.
